Visa Guide 2025: Essential Information for Pakistani Students Planning to Study in Australia

 Australia stands out as a top study destination for Pakistani students, offering world-class universities and a multicultural environment. However, navigating the visa application process can be challenging without proper guidance. Here’s a comprehensive look at what you need to know about the Australian Subclass 500 Student Visa to make your study abroad journey as smooth as possible.


Understanding the Subclass 500 Student Visa

The Subclass 500 Student Visa allows Pakistani students to enroll in full-time study programs in Australia, along with part-time work rights during their course. The visa is typically valid for up to five years, depending on the course duration. This flexibility makes it an ideal choice for students aiming to gain international exposure while managing living expenses through part-time work.



Key Eligibility Requirements

To qualify for the Subclass 500 visa, Pakistani students must meet several requirements:

  1. Confirmation of Enrollment (CoE): You need an official letter of enrollment from an Australian university, confirming your place in the course.

  2. English Proficiency: Evidence of English proficiency is crucial, usually through IELTS, TOEFL, or PTE exams. Check the specific requirements with your chosen university as score expectations vary.

  3.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) Statement: The GTE statement is a written explanation proving you intend to stay in Australia solely for education and plan to return after your studies.

  4. Financial Proof: You must demonstrate the ability to cover tuition fees, living costs, and return airfare. As per 2024 guidelines, the minimum required for living expenses is approximately AUD 21,041 annually.

  5.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C): Purchase OSHC insurance, which is mandatory for all international students and covers essential medical expenses.

Required Documents

Collecting and organizing your documents ahead of time is key to a successful application:

  • Valid passport (with a duration that covers your study period)
  • Confirmation of Enrollment (CoE)
  • English Language Test results (recent scores within acceptable limits)
  • Financial documentation proving adequate funds
  • Overseas Student Health Cover certificate
  • GTE statement detailing your study plans and intent to return

Visa Application Process

  1. Create an ImmiAccount: Start your application through an ImmiAccount on the Department of Home Affairs website.
  2. Complete the Visa Application Form: Carefully enter personal and academic details.
  3. Upload Required Documents: Submit scanned copies of the above-listed documents.
  4. Pay the Application Fee: As of 2024, the visa fee is approximately AUD 650.
  5. Submit the Application: Once complete, you’ll receive an acknowledgment and further instructions on biometrics and health examinations if required.

Visa Processing and Timelines

Processing times vary but typically range between 4 to 8 weeks. Aim to apply at least three months before your course starts. For instance, if classes begin in February, apply by October or November of the previous year to allow time for processing.

Working While Studying

With the Subclass 500 visa, Pakistani students can work up to 48 hours per fortnight during academic terms and full-time during holidays. This flexibility allows you to manage living expenses and gain valuable work experience in Australia.
